use std::io;
use std::sync::mpsc;
use std::thread;
use ei;
fn main() {
let (sender, receiver) = mpsc::channel::<Vec<u8>>();
let mut writer = ei::Writer::new(io::stdout());
thread::spawn(move || {
while let Ok(vec) = receiver.recv() {
writer.send(vec.as_slice()).unwrap()
}
});
let mut reader = ei::Reader::new(io::stdin());
while let Ok(vec) = reader.recv() {
let s = sender.clone();
thread::spawn(move || {
let req: (u8, i64, i64, ei::Pid, ei::Atom, ei::Ref) =
ei::deserialize!(vec.as_slice()).unwrap();
let res = match req.0 {
0x61 => {
let res = (ei::atom!("ok"), add(req.1, req.2), req.3, req.4, req.5);
ei::serialize!(&res).unwrap()
}
0x73 => {
let res = (ei::atom!("ok"), sub(req.1, req.2), req.3, req.4, req.5);
ei::serialize!(&res).unwrap()
}
_ => {
let res = (ei::atom!("error"), ei::atom!("undef"), req.3, req.4, req.5);
ei::serialize!(&res).unwrap()
}
};
s.send(res).unwrap();
});
}
}
fn add(v1: i64, v2: i64) -> i64 {
v1 + v2
}
fn sub(v1: i64, v2: i64) -> i64 {
v1 - v2
}
